Where to Find Thriving Language Learning Communities: Uncovering Online Platforms

The internet is teeming with options for language learning communities, but finding the right one can feel overwhelming. Here's a breakdown of some of the most popular platforms and what they offer:

  • Social Media Platforms: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ram host numerous groups and communities dedicated to specific languages or language learning in general. These platforms are great for finding quick answers to questions, sharing resources, and connecting with other learners on a casual basis. The advantage here is the sheer volume of potential connections and the ease of finding niche communities. However, moderation can be inconsistent, and it's important to be mindful of misinformation.

  • Language Exchange Apps and Websites: Platforms like HelloTalk, Tandem, and italki are specifically designed for language exchange. They connect you with native speakers who are learning your native language, allowing you to help each other improve. These platforms often have built-in tools for language learning, such as text and voice chat, translation features, and even tutoring services. The focused nature of these platforms makes it easier to find dedicated language partners and track your progress.

  • Online Forums and Discussion Boards: Websites like Reddit (subreddits such as r/languagelearning and specific language subreddits) and language-specific forums offer a space for in-depth discussions, sharing resources, and asking for advice. These platforms are excellent for finding answers to complex grammar questions, exploring different learning methods, and connecting with experienced language learners. The forum format allows for structured discussions and easily searchable archives.

  • Discord Servers: Discord is a popular platform for creating communities around shared interests, and language learning is no exception. Many language learning Discord servers offer channels for specific languages, practice sessions, and cultural discussions. Discord is a great option for real-time interaction and building a close-knit community.

  • Virtual Worlds and Online Games: Platforms like Second Life and online multiplayer games can provide immersive language learning experiences. Interacting with other players in your target language can be a fun and engaging way to practice your skills and learn about different cultures. The immersive environment encourages natural language use and provides context for your learning.

Choosing the Right Community for You: Selecting the Best Online Language Exchange

With so many options available, choosing the right language learning community can seem daunting. Here are some factors to consider:

  • Your Language Learning Goals: Are you looking for casual conversation practice, structured lessons, or help with specific grammar points? Different communities cater to different needs. If you're preparing for a language exam, look for communities that offer exam preparation resources and practice tests. If you're primarily interested in improving your conversational skills, focus on communities with active voice chat and language exchange opportunities.

  • Your Learning Style: Do you prefer structured lessons or informal conversation? Some communities offer structured courses and tutoring services, while others focus on free-form conversation and cultural exchange. Some people learn best through visual aids and multimedia content, while others prefer text-based discussions. Choose a community that aligns with your preferred learning style.

  • The Community's Culture: Is the community welcoming and supportive? Are there clear rules and moderation policies? A positive and inclusive community environment is essential for effective learning. Look for communities with active moderators who address issues promptly and maintain a respectful atmosphere.

  • The Community's Activity Level: Is the community active and engaging? Are there regular events and discussions? An active community will provide more opportunities for practice and interaction. Check the recent activity of the community before joining to ensure that it is still active and engaging.

  • Your Time Commitment: How much time are you willing to dedicate to the community? Some communities require a significant time commitment, while others are more flexible. Be realistic about the amount of time you can dedicate to the community and choose one that fits your schedule.

Overcoming Common Challenges in Language Learning Communities: Addressing Concerns in Online Language Exchange

While language learning communities offer numerous benefits, they can also present some challenges. Here are some common challenges and how to overcome them:

  • Finding the Right Community: With so many options available, it can be difficult to find a community that suits your needs. Spend some time researching different communities and reading reviews before joining.

  • Dealing with Inappropriate Behavior: Unfortunately, some online communities can attract trolls and spammers. If you encounter inappropriate behavior, report it to the community moderators.

  • Maintaining Motivation: It can be difficult to stay motivated when learning a new language, especially when you're learning on your own. Find a language partner or join a study group to stay motivated.

  • Overcoming Shyness: It can be intimidating to speak in a foreign language, especially in front of others. Start by practicing with a language partner or in a small group before speaking in front of a larger audience.

  • Dealing with Cultural Differences: Be mindful of cultural differences and avoid making assumptions about other people's beliefs or values. Ask questions if you're unsure about something.
